#dc7abc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c7abc is composed of 86.3% red, 47.8%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 14.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 319.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.3% and a lightness of 67.1%. #dc7abc color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4ff with #b90079.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#dc7abc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070205 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c7abc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afa7ac is the less saturated color, while #fc5ac7 is the most saturated one.
